当前位置 :
等级考试Web程序设计问答题
更新时间:2024-04-26 08:01:11 
Web程序设计

1、【题目】根据线程安全的相关知识,分析以下代码,当调用test方法时i>10时是否会引起死锁?并简要说明理由。

publicvoidtest(inti)

{lock(this)

{if(i>10)

{i--;

test(i);

}}}

答案:

答:不会发生死锁,(但有一点 int 是按值传递的, 所以每次改变的都只是一个副本, 因此不会出现死锁。 但如果把 int 换做一个 object , 那么死锁会发生)

解析:

暂无解析

1、【题目】用.NET做B/S结构的系统,你一般用几层结构来开发?为什么要这样开发?

答案:

答: 分三层,即采用 MVC的模式,可大大缩短编程的时间,节约成本,其次,以后维护起来也方便!

第一层 -- 表示层:即视图,用来与客户交互。

第二层 -- 业务逻辑层:即业务类,所有的相关的业务全部放在这个层里面。

第三层 -- 数据访问层:即与数据库进行交互。

解析:

暂无解析

1、【题目】一个学校有多个分院,每个分院有各自的网站,如果提供一台WEB服务器,如何设置?

答案:

答:每个分院设置各自的虚拟目录。 虚拟目录是服务器硬盘上通常不再主目录下的文件夹 的一个好记名称 (别名), 使用别名可以发布多个文件夹下的内容以供所有用户访问,并能 单独控制每个虚拟目录的读写权限。

解析:

暂无解析

1、【题目】ADO.NET数据访问程序的开发流程分为那几个步骤?

答案:

答: 1、利用 Connection 对象创建数据连接

2、利用 Command命令对象数据源执行 SQL命令

3. 利用 DataReader 对象读取数据源的数据。

4.DataSet 对象和 DataAdapter 对象配合,完成数据的查询和更新操作。

解析:

暂无解析

1、【题目】简述Web.config文件特点及作用

答案:

答:此文件是一个基于 XML 的配置文件。其作用是对应用程序进行配置,比如规定客 户的认证 方法,基于角色的安全技术的策略,数据绑定的方法,运程处理对象等 (Web.config 文件是一个 XML 文本文件它用来储存 ASP.NET Web 应用程序的配置信息 , 它 可以出现在应用程序的每一个目录中。 )

解析:

暂无解析

1、【题目】简述Web的工作原理

答案:

www(world wide web 万维网)由遍布在互联网中的 web 服务器和安装了 web 浏览器 的计算机组成,它是一种基于超文本方式工作的信息系统。作为一个能够处理文字,图 像,声音,视频等多媒体信息的综合系统,它提供了丰富的信息资源,这些信息资源以

web 页面的形式分别存放在各个 web 服务器上,用户可以通过浏览器选择并浏览所需的 信息 . 客户机向服务器发送请求,要求服务器执行某项任务,服务器执行该项任务,并向客户 机返回响应

解析:

暂无解析

1、【题目】接口是否可继承接口?抽象类是否可实现(implements)接口?抽象类是否可继承实体类(concreteclass)?

答案:

答: 1、接口是否可继承接口? 答:不可以。接口是要被实现而不是被继承的,加入你用词不当,问接口是否可实现接口,答案仍然是不能,因为接口里面的方法必 须全部是抽象方法,接口 A 实现了接口 B,那么 A 就要重写 B 的抽象方法,重写了之后, A 的性质也就不是接口 A 了,变成了抽象 类 A。

2、抽象类是否可实现接口? 答:可以。正如第一题所说。

3、抽象类是否可继承实体类? 答:可以

解析:

暂无解析

1、【题目】Set 里的元素是不能重复的,那么用什么方法来区分重复与否呢 ? 是用= = 还是 equals()? 它们有何区别 ?

答案:

答:set 里的元素是不能重复的,用 iterator() 方法来区分重复与否。 equals 方法(是 String 类从它的超类 Object 中继承的)被用来检测两个对象是否相等,即两个对象的内容是否相等。 ==用于比较引用和比较基本数据类型时具有不同的功能: 比较基本数据类型,如果两个值相同,则结果为 true 而在比较引用时,如果引用指向内存中的同一对象,结果为 true

解析:

暂无解析

掌乐学专稿内容,转载请注明出处
不够精彩?
最新更新
精品分类
PC端 | 移动端
掌乐学(zhanglexue.com)汇总了汉语字典,新华字典,成语字典,组词,词语,在线查字典,中文字典,英汉字典,在线字典,康熙字典等等,是学生查询学习资料的好帮手,是老师教学的好助手。
声明:本网站尊重并保护知识产权,根据《信息网络传播权保护条例》,如果我们转载的作品侵犯了您的权利,请在一个月内通知我们,我们会及时删除。
Copyright©2009-2021 掌乐学 zhanglexue.com 版权所有 闽ICP备2020019185号-1